how to get the key information from a KeyError


Is there a way to get the key that raised a KeyError?

or in general, where can I find (if available) properties of an Exception?


Solution

  • Exceptions have a .args attribute which is a tuple; for a KeyError exception that tuple contains the key that triggered the exception:

    >>> try:
    ...     {}['foo']
    ... except KeyError as ex:
    ...     print(ex.args[0])
    ... 
    foo
